Modern nursing began to develop in the 19th century as a moral practical component of patient care, and in the second half of the 20 th century, it affirmed itself as a separate occupation. Lifting nursing education to the academic level has paved the way for further development of nursing, and nursing affirms and defines itself as an autonomous profession, and nursing ethics as a separate discipline.
